The PE-53855 is a specialized Ethernet transformer manufactured by Pulse Electronics, designed for various networking applications. This component plays a vital role in isolating and matching impedance between the Ethernet PHY and the network cable. It's built to support high-speed data transmission while maintaining signal integrity and meeting necessary safety standards.

Benefits
- Enhanced Signal Quality: The PE-53855 ensures minimal signal distortion, resulting in clean and reliable data transfer.
- Electrical Isolation: Provides a high degree of isolation between the Ethernet PHY and the network cable, protecting sensitive components from voltage surges.
- Improved Network Performance: By minimizing insertion loss and maximizing return loss, the transformer contributes to a more efficient and stable network connection.
- Space-Saving Design: The compact surface-mount package allows for efficient use of PCB space.
- Simplified Manufacturing: The surface-mount design facilitates automated assembly, reducing production costs and improving reliability.
- Compliance with Industry Standards: Adherence to IEEE 802.3 standards ensures interoperability with a wide range of Ethernet devices.
